Palm Beach Shopping Center Trades For $59 Million

CBRE represented an affiliate of the Sembler Company in the sale of Boynton Town Center a 202,000sf shopping center on Congress Avenue across from the Boynton Beach Mall in Boynton Beach.

Woolbright Acquires Village Commons

Retail owner and developer Woolbright Development has acquired the Village Commons, a 169,000sf retail center, located at 701-971 Village Boulevard in West Palm Beach.

Big Box Electronics Retailer Plans Expansion

Electronics retailer hhgregg recently announced a plan to expand with five new stores in Broward and Palm Beach counties last month, taking advantage of some of the Circuit City locations that will be coming available.

Village Commons Fetches $26 Million

Village Commons, a Publix-anchored shopping center located just west of I-95 at the intersection of Village Boulevard and Brandywine Road in West Palm Beach, Florida, was acquired for approximately $152 per sf.

West Palm's Transit Village Plan Is A Go

On Tuesday, the Palm Beach County Commission approved Transit Village LLC, a company managed by Boca Raton businessman Michael Masanoff, as the developer for the 5.7-acre site known as “the wedge.” The project calls for 600,000 to 950,000 square feet of office, educational and retail space, plus hotel and housing units.
